Social determinants of health and epigenetic clocks: a systematic review and meta-analysis of 140 studies

摘要

Social determinants of health—such as socioeconomic status (SES) and race and ethnicity—strongly shape health. Individuals with lower SES or marginalized identities experience earlier onset of disease and shorter lifespans. ‘Epigenetic clocks’ measure biological ageing and are increasingly used to study healthy ageing, yet it remains unclear which clocks are most sensitive to social inequality. Here we conducted an Open Science Framework-pre-registered systematic review and meta-analysis of 140 studies (N = 65,919; 1,065 effect sizes) testing associations of SES and race and ethnicity with three generations of clocks. PubMed, PsycINFO, Web of Science, medRxiv and bioRxiv were searched from February 2024 to September 2025. Eligible studies included empirical articles in English published since 2013 on non-clinical populations reporting at least one relevant association. Associations between SES and biological ageing varied across different generations of epigenetic clocks (F(2) = 178,10, P < 0.001), with the weakest effects for first-generation clocks (r = –0.03, 95% confidence intervaI (CI) [−0.04, −0.01], P < 0.001) and stronger effects for second- (r = –0.11, 95% CI [−0.12, −0.09], P < 0.001) and third-generation clocks (r = –0.13, 95% CI [−0.15, −0.11], P < 0.001]). Sex, tissue and array minimally modified results, and publication bias was negligible. Limitations include inconsistent reporting of technicalities and overrepresentation of data from high-income countries. The findings indicate that newer clocks are more responsive to social inequality.
